> Not both running at the same time! Either 4.6, or 5.0. Since I know that 
> there are differences between 4.6 and 5.0, before upgrading I want to be sure 
> that my 4.6 scripts are (nearly) compatible with 5.0..
> Piero
> 
> 
> 

It’s not ideal, but you can use "fink install gnuplot-4.6.7” when you need 
version 4.6.7, and Fink will automatically install that version, and then use 
“fink update gnuplot” to update back to the 5.x version.
